Split Stars {Finished Quilt}

While I made this quilt top all the way back in August, I didn't get it finished until November. 

This quilt was a gift for our friends who also had a baby boy this fall!


I did a simple meander for the quilting and used the coordinating fabrics for the border and the binding. For the backing, I used blue and white plaid flannel.



James let me borrow his crib to model the quilt I made for his new best friend!

Quilt Stats:

Name: Split Stars Baby Quilt

Pattern: Self designed

Fabrics: Venetian Tiles fabric line from Island Batik and coordinating yardage

Techniques: Studio 180 die, free motion quilting

Quilting: meanders

Batting: Hobbs 80/20 batting

Size: 40 inches square

Started: August 2020

Finished: November 2020

Future: Was given as a gift in November
